Types of Loft Conversions

There are several types of loft conversions available, each with its own set of advantages and considerations. The most common types include:

  • Velux Loft Conversion: This is the simplest and most cost-effective type, involving the installation of Velux windows without altering the roof structure.
  • Dormer Loft Conversion: This involves extending the roof to create additional headroom and floor space, making it a popular choice for many homeowners.
  • Mansard Loft Conversion: Typically found in urban areas, this type involves altering the roof structure to create a flat roof with a back wall sloping inward.
  • Hip to Gable Loft Conversion: Ideal for semi-detached or detached homes, this conversion involves extending the hip roof to create a gable wall, providing more space.

Planning Permission and Building Regulations

When considering a loft conversion in Westminster, understanding planning permissions and building regulations is crucial. While some loft conversions may fall under permitted development rights, others may require planning permission, especially if the property is in a conservation area or is a listed building.

Building regulations, on the other hand, ensure that the conversion is structurally sound and safe. These regulations cover aspects such as fire safety, insulation, and staircase design. It's essential to work with a qualified architect or builder who can navigate these requirements effectively.

Conservation Areas and Listed Buildings

Westminster is home to numerous conservation areas and listed buildings, which can impact loft conversion plans. In such cases, obtaining planning permission can be more complex, as the conversion must preserve the character and appearance of the area. Consulting with local authorities and heritage experts can provide valuable guidance in these situations.

Cost Considerations

The cost of a loft conversion in Westminster can vary significantly depending on the type of conversion, the size of the space, and the level of customisation. On average, a basic loft conversion can start from £20,000, while more complex projects can exceed £50,000.

It's important to budget for additional costs such as planning permission fees, building regulation approvals, and potential unforeseen expenses. Obtaining multiple quotes from reputable builders can help ensure a fair price and prevent unexpected financial surprises.

Potential Challenges and Solutions

Loft conversions, while rewarding, can present several challenges. Common issues include limited headroom, structural constraints, and planning permission hurdles. However, with careful planning and expert guidance, these challenges can be overcome.

For instance, limited headroom can be addressed by lowering the ceiling of the room below or opting for a dormer conversion. Structural constraints may require the expertise of a structural engineer to ensure the integrity of the building. Navigating planning permission hurdles can be eased by working with professionals familiar with local regulations.
